Overview of Position: Reaches out each month by phone to CarePartners living with HIV, inviting them to upcoming programs and events.

Benefits to the Volunteer: A great opportunity to reach out to people living with HIV by phone and connect them with support services.

Specific Tasks:

  1. Contacting CarePartners who have requested invitation calls, using the phone from the TIHAN office, to invite/remind them of upcoming programs or events.
  2. Using TIHAN’s online database to find CarePartner information and to log their responses.
  3. Maintaining professional boundaries and confidentiality.

Qualifications/Experience:

Required: Must be 18 years or older. Attention to detail and ability to closely follow instructions. Comfortable interacting with people from diverse backgrounds. Must be comfortable on the phone, and have good phone etiquette. Must have good computer skills, and be able to learn new software.

Preferred: Bilingual (English/Spanish or English/French). Experience working with people living with HIV/AIDS.

Mission Statement

Mission: TIHAN provides community resources and caring support so that people with HIV can live well. Through education, we work to encourage everyone to get tested, get involved, and reduce the stigma of HIV. Vision: Creating a community where everyone knows their HIV status, and where every person - regardless of status - is supported and affirmed to live as well as possible and stay healthy and engaged in the community.

Description

TIHAN is a non-profit located in Tucson, Arizona that provides services to people living with HIV/AIDS to empower them to live well. Our mission is to use education and support to reduce stigma and sustain hope for people living with HIV. Our main values are education, service, and advocacy.
